NOTD #11 || MUA's Koala Bear and A Touch of Sparkle

Hello everyone, hope you're all well! When MUA released their Essie inspired £1 polishes I was desperate to try them however only last week did I actually get round to wearing Koala Bear which had been sitting in my collection for months. As grey can get quite boring I also opted for an accent nail and lots of glitter (who doesn't love a bit of glitter)!
From L-R: Topshop's Pillar Box || Urban Outfitter's Pick and Mix || MUA's Koala Bear
As Koala Bear was only £1 my expectations weren't particularly high, but I was pleasantly surprised! In the picture above I have four coats and although that sounds like a lot it dried very quickly, so they didn't take a very long time to paint. The polish also lasted five days completely chip free and I'll definitely be purchasing more from this range! I also might add that Pick and Mix by Urban Outfitters was easy to apply and gave a good load of glitter!
 
Koala Bear is available from most Superdrugs.

NOTD #8 || Tangy Tangerine by Rimmel


 Hello everyone, hope you're all well! Todays nails feature peachy Tangy Tangerine #705 from the Rimmel 'I Heart Lasting Finish Collection', and well, let's just say, I may have found a new love. Now, it's not as if I have never worn a Rimmel polish before, just not in a while. And boy I'm wondering why I ever stopped! When I say this lasted seven days chip free, I really mean it! That is more than my beloved Topshop polishes! The brush is wide, allowing easy application, and the formulation dries quickly, which meant the three coats needed for an opaque colour took next to know time! I already have a few in my collection but I'll definitely be picking up some more next time I'm in Boots.

NOTD #7 || Geography Teacher by Topshop

Hello everyone, hope you're all well! Before we get started I'd just like to say a huge thank you to each and every reader of my blog as on Wednesday I hit 50 Bloglovin' followers! This maybe a small amount to some but to me it means the world especially as I've been blogging for such a short period of time! (Now the soppy bit's over, let's begin!)  
I always feel sad for an unnamed nail varnish or lipstick but this has to be one of the best nail polish names I have ever heard or seen of, non?
Geography Teacher is a unique caramel colour which takes two coats to create an opaque glossy nail. The formula of all Topshop polishes are fantastic and this lasted four days completely chip free and six days before any extreme chipping occurred. Priced at only £5, this is extremely affordable and definitely worth the money!
